Patents by Inventor Shadi Fallah

Shadi Fallah has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11978009
    Abstract: A system receives content of a memory resource. The system compares the content of the memory resource with a first resource data associated with a first physical space, and with a second resource data associated with a second physical space. The system determines which of the first physical space and the second physical space can fulfill more than a threshold percentage of objects in the memory resource based on the comparison between the content of the memory resource with the first and second resource data. The system determines that the first physical space can fulfill more than the threshold percentage of objects in the memory resource. The system assigns the first physical space to the memory resource for concluding an operation associated with the memory resource.
    Type: Grant
    Filed: September 27, 2021
    Date of Patent: May 7, 2024
    Assignee: 7-ELEVEN, INC.
    Inventors: Michael John Christopher Romaniuk, Dayna Leanne Hardgrove, Murali Chemboon Ramachari, Vikram Simha Reddy Ganta, Yaqub Ahmad Baiani, Shadi Fallah
  • Patent number: 11941718
    Abstract: A system presents, on a user interface, a first message that indicates an operation associates with a memory resource is concluded. The system present, on the user interface, content of the memory resource that comprises a plurality of objects. The system presents, on the user interface, a set of instructions to prepare the plurality of objects in a particular sequence. The system receives a second message that indicates the plurality of objects in ready for pickup by a delivery mechanism. The system presents, on the user interface, an alert message that indicates the delivery mechanism has reached a pickup location coordinate. If the category of the delivery mechanism is an autonomous delivery mechanism, the system presents, on the user interface, a pin number that unlocks the autonomous delivery mechanism.
    Type: Grant
    Filed: September 27, 2021
    Date of Patent: March 26, 2024
    Assignee: 7-ELEVEN, INC.
    Inventors: Michael John Christopher Romaniuk, Sumesh Singh Pawar, Dayna Leanne Hardgrove, Yukiko Yamada Jones, Abhilash Kannan, Murali Chemboon Ramachari, Yaqub Ahmad Baiani, Shadi Fallah, Sudha Venugopalan
  • Publication number: 20230101782
    Abstract: A system generates a set of instructions for preparing content of a memory resource that comprises a set of objects in a particular sequence. The system sends the content of the memory resource and the set of instructions to a user device. The system receives a first message that indicates the set of objects is being prepared from the user device. The system sends, to a server associated with a delivery vehicle, a third message to alert the delivery vehicle to pick up the set of objects from a pickup location and deliver to a delivery location coordinate. The system receives, from the server, an alert message that indicates the delivery vehicle has reached the pickup location coordinate. The system forwards the alert message to the user device.
    Type: Application
    Filed: September 27, 2021
    Publication date: March 30, 2023
    Inventors: Michael John Christopher Romaniuk, Sumesh Singh Pawar, Lwin Moe Aung, Dayna Leanne Hardgrove, Yukiko Yamada Jones, Abhilash Kannan, Murali Chemboon Ramachari, Vikram Simha Reddy Ganta, Yaqub Ahmad Baiani, Shadi Fallah, Sudha Venugopalan
  • Publication number: 20230093977
    Abstract: A system for selecting delivery mechanisms sends a request to a plurality of servers associated with one or more autonomous delivery mechanism and one or more non-autonomous delivery mechanisms to provide delivery metadata. The request comprises a pickup location coordinate and a delivery location coordinate. The delivery metadata comprises a delivery time and a delivery quote. The system receives a first set of delivery metadata associated with one or more autonomous delivery mechanisms, and a second set of delivery metadata associated with one or more non-autonomous delivery mechanisms. The system identifies a particular autonomous delivery mechanism from within the category of autonomous delivery mechanisms based on the first set of delivery metadata. The system identifies a particular non-autonomous delivery mechanism from within the category of non-autonomous delivery mechanisms based on the second set of delivery metadata.
    Type: Application
    Filed: September 27, 2021
    Publication date: March 30, 2023
    Inventors: Michael John Christopher Romaniuk, Sumesh Singh Pawar, Lily Victoria Bather Ramirez, Rekha Bisht, Murali Chemboon Ramachari, Vikram Simha Reddy Ganta, Yaqub Ahmad Baiani, Shadi Fallah, Sudha Venugopalan
  • Publication number: 20230094255
    Abstract: A system sends a drop-off location coordinate to a server associated with a delivery mechanism. The system receives, from the server, a hyperlink that upon access, the drop-off location coordinate is displayed on a virtual map. The system links the hyperlink to an adjust drop-off location element, such that when the adjust drop-off element is accessed, the virtual map is displayed within a delivery user interface. The system integrates the adjust drop-off element into the delivery user interface such that the adjust drop-off element is accessible from within the delivery user interface.
    Type: Application
    Filed: September 27, 2021
    Publication date: March 30, 2023
    Inventors: Michael John Christopher Romaniuk, Sumesh Singh Pawar, Dayna Leanne Hardgrove, Lily Victoria Bather Ramirez, Rekha Bisht, Anush Narayanan Nair, Raghavendra Jayaramegowda, Murali Chemboon Ramachari, Vikram Simha Reddy Ganta, Yaqub Ahmad Baiani, Shadi Fallah, Sudha Venugopalan
  • Publication number: 20230094502
    Abstract: A system presents, on a user interface, a first message that indicates an operation associates with a memory resource is concluded. The system present, on the user interface, content of the memory resource that comprises a plurality of objects. The system presents, on the user interface, a set of instructions to prepare the plurality of objects in a particular sequence. The system receives a second message that indicates the plurality of objects in ready for pickup by a delivery mechanism. The system presents, on the user interface, an alert message that indicates the delivery mechanism has reached a pickup location coordinate. If the category of the delivery mechanism is an autonomous delivery mechanism, the system presents, on the user interface, a pin number that unlocks the autonomous delivery mechanism.
    Type: Application
    Filed: September 27, 2021
    Publication date: March 30, 2023
    Inventors: Michael John Christopher Romaniuk, Sumesh Singh Pawar, Dayna Leanne Hardgrove, Yukiko Yamada Jones, Abhilash Kannan, Murali Chemboon Ramachari, Yaqub Ahmad Baiani, Shadi Fallah, Sudha Venugopalan
  • Publication number: 20230093920
    Abstract: A system presents a plurality of objects on a delivery user interface. The system updates content of a memory resource as one or more objects are added to the memory resource. In response to determining that the content of the memory resource is finalized, the system determines a selection of a particular autonomous delivery mechanism and a particular non-autonomous delivery mechanism based on filtering conditions associated with the content of the memory resource. The system presents the selection of the particular autonomous delivery mechanism and the particular non-autonomous delivery mechanism on a delivery user interface. The system determines that a delivery mechanism is selected from the selection. The system receives one or more status updates associated with the selected delivery mechanism, and displays the one or more status updates on the delivery user interface.
    Type: Application
    Filed: September 27, 2021
    Publication date: March 30, 2023
    Inventors: Michael John Christopher Romaniuk, Sumesh Singh Pawar, Dayna Leanne Hardgrove, Rekha Bisht, Anush Narayanan Nair, Murali Chemboon Ramachari, Vikram Simha Reddy Ganta, Yaqub Ahmad Baiani, Shadi Fallah, Sudha Venugopalan
  • Publication number: 20230097682
    Abstract: A system receives content of a memory resource. The system compares the content of the memory resource with a first resource data associated with a first physical space, and with a second resource data associated with a second physical space. The system determines which of the first physical space and the second physical space can fulfill more than a threshold percentage of objects in the memory resource based on the comparison between the content of the memory resource with the first and second resource data. The system determines that the first physical space can fulfill more than the threshold percentage of objects in the memory resource. The system assigns the first physical space to the memory resource for concluding an operation associated with the memory resource.
    Type: Application
    Filed: September 27, 2021
    Publication date: March 30, 2023
    Inventors: Michael John Christopher Romaniuk, Dayna Leanne Hardgrove, Murali Chemboon Ramachari, Vikram Simha Reddy Ganta, Yaqub Ahmad Baiani, Shadi Fallah